Subject: Memtrace cut-over complete

Team,

Cut-over to Memtrace v2 for GPU memory profiling finished last night. Old v1 agents are disabled; any tickets referencing v1 dashboards should be closed as resolved-by-migration. Sampling overhead is now under 2% and allocation traces include kernel names. Known gap: profiles older than 30 days were not migrated. Point customers at the v2 docs for setup questions. For reference when troubleshooting, the agent now runs with the following configuration.

settings of bagaf-bawip:
[aldax]
port = 5000
region = south-4
host = aldax.brasklabs.corp
team = brivan
timeout_ms = 2000
retries = 2

Loyalty Programme Overhaul — Managers Only

Quick update for finance: the old Starpoints scheme is being retired and replaced with tiered rewards under the new Lumen programme. Expect a one-off accrual adjustment this quarter and revised redemption forecasts from the Kelbrook team. Full rollout targets spring. Please read the note below before briefing anyone.

board note of tagug-hahag: Praionax Logistics is in early talks to buy Julaxek Group for about $36.3 million. The Julmir launch date is March 1, and nothing goes to the press before then.

MEMO — Training Budget FY Next

To: Finance Team
From: Operations, Lornbeck Industries

The training budget for next year is set at a four percent increase over current spend, concentrated on the new Quillhaven machining certifications. Allocations by department are attached in the usual workbook. Please code all training invoices to the updated cost centre from January onward. The rationale tied to broader plans is summarized below.

internal memo for bawep-haweg: Zorvanox Systems is in early talks to buy Weniusek Systems for about $23.3 million. The Ralax launch date is October 4, and nothing goes to the press before then.

Subject: EXIF scrub cut-over — done

Hi Priya-the-reviewer (kidding, I know it's Dovan), the Pixelmoor cut-over landed last night. All uploads now route through the scrubber before hitting storage; GPS and serial tags are stripped, orientation is preserved. Old pipeline is disabled, not deleted, for rollback. The scrubber runs with the following production configuration.

config for bahop-baduf:
[kasion]
team = lamath
access_code = ac_d807e5
host = kasion.paliqcloud.corp
port = 4000
owner = julix.tamvan
peer = frair.qorvelsoft.local